If your dad is of sound mind, you can add an addendum (also known as a codicil) to a will to add another executor. A codicil is a legal document that modifies an existing will without replacing it entirely. It's a way to make minor changes, like adding or changing beneficiaries, gifts, or in this case, adding another executor.
